This is an unfair assessment.

In fact, lots of fixes have been put into LiveTV for 0.25.
in my opinion, the general behaviour in LiveTV is just like anyone
would normally expect.

That is you can start watching a channel, and if you want to watch
another you simply tune to it.

This was never fully possible earlier, you could have found yourself
stuck to a particular capture card or encoder or multiplex.

This has been fixed thanks to DanielK hard work (and awesome
diagnostic report by others :) )

So now there may be a bug here and there but it certainly isn't the
norm. From a feature point of view, everything is now there for liveTV
to work the same way it would work on a normal TV.
Except of course that you can rewind, record, pause, see what's on
another channel without tuning etc..
